About Rambaudi Versamill Bed Type Milling Machine
Make - Rambaudi (Italy)
Model - Versamill
Table Size - 1600 mm x 510 mm
XYZ Travel of Table - 1200 mm x 700 mm x 900 mm
Spindle Taper - ISO 50
Spindle Speeds - 22 rpm to 2000 rpm
Feed Rate of Travels - 0 mm/min to 2000 mm/min (Continuously Variable)
Vertical Spindle Travel - 150 mm
Max. Height between Table Top to Vertical Spindle - 650 mm
Over-Arm Travel of Milling Head - 400 mm
- Vertical Milling Head can be removed to do Horizontal Milling.
- Automatic Feed Spindle Travels in Vertical Milling Head for Boring Operations.
- Equipped with 3-Axis DRO.
- Machine is in excellent working condition.

Universal Swivelling Head for VersatilityThe Rambaudi Versamill comes equipped with a universal swivelling head, allowing you to set up both horizontal and angled machining operations with ease. This flexibility maximizes the machine's utility in complex milling tasks, particularly in industrial and metalworking environments where adaptability is crucial.
Precision Slideways and Robust StructureEngineered with precision-hardened, ground slideways and a cast iron body, the Versamill ensures both accuracy and longevity. Its robust construction supports a table load of up to 700 kg, minimizing vibration and maintaining stability during demanding medium to heavy-duty milling operations.
Centralized Lubrication and Coolant SystemsThe centralized lubricating system and fitted coolant system keep the Versamill's moving parts optimally maintained. These features reduce wear, increase tooling life, and improve overall milling efficiency, making the machine suitable for long, continuous industrial use.
